Reflection
Pentecost
Pentecost Marks The Official End Of The Easter Season, The Liturgical Colour Of Pentecost Is Red. This is based on the original Pentecost and the Holy Spirit appearing as flames. In my experience as a life long Catholics, Pentecost is the biggest day where Catholics try to actually wear the liturgical colour to Mass. Expect to see plenty of people wearing red. Pentecost Is The Birthday Of The Church.
Acts 2:1-2
“When the time for Pentecost was fulfilled, they were all in one place together. And suddenly there came from the sky a noise like a strong driving wind, and it filled the entire house in which they were.”
Acts 2:3
“Then there appeared to them tongues as of fire, which parted and came to rest on each one of them.”
